Output ed8c5af574bcb38174f8db5d95b9045aa232a78d29b79bfe2670744aa2e71c84:11

value
46295427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a1a25f5f9179e62a352cfb3566b5032fc162b1e OP_EQUAL
address
MG7aNWWVZkZ8uDs3t3zCZkfcA4uCP1rWFr
transaction
ed8c5af574bcb38174f8db5d95b9045aa232a78d29b79bfe2670744aa2e71c84
spent
true